    Default Efi 18rg

    can I put the EFI manifold on ANY series 18rg head?
    and how would the cams etc have any effect ?

    Default Re: Efi 18rg

    If you fit the EFI manifold to a non-EFI head then you will need to notch out the top of the intake port so that the injector spray doesnt impinge on the head.

    Are you asking how the cams would effect the EFI?

    The cam profile will affect the engine in virtually the same way whether it is EFI or non-EFI. The cam profile will affect how you tune your ECU, assuming you are using an aftermarket ECU.

    At a guess if the cams are close to stock then the OEM ECU should handle it ok. If you went to 304/304 then you will have a big problem on the OEM ECU
